  • Indigenous Peoples' Day

    This year’s Indigenous Peoples’ Day examines how Native mascots, logos, and stereotypical imagery perpetuate colonial narratives and cause harm. Through programs and dialogue, we will challenge notions of “honor,” center Indigenous voices, and explore how self-representation can affirm the diversity, humanity, sovereignty, and contemporary presence of Indigenous peoples.
